Shell signs LNG contract with Pertamina

Shell Eastern Trading (Pte) Ltd, a Singapore-based subsidiary of Royal Dutch Shell, has signed a sales and purchase agreement with state owned oil and gas firm PT Pertamina (Persero) to supply the latter up to 1 million ton of LNG per annum under a 20-year supply contract starting in 2019.

?Pertamina has clinched a deal with Shell to purchase 1 mtpa of LNG at a competitive price," an industry source told Petromindo.com.

The LNG price is slightly cheaper than the price of Jangkrik LNG which is owned by Italian firm Eni SpA. The LNG price is about US$13.5per mmbtu, CIF Jakarta, according to the source.
